Glorine Bessie Wolcik was born July 28, 1925 in Crosby, Texas to parents Martin, and Mary (Peters), Wolcik, the eldest of two children.[1][2] She graduated from Crosby High School in 1943, and on August 10, 1946, married Victor Harris, another 1943 Crosby High School graduate who had just returned home from a tour in the Pacific with the Army Air Forces. In an excerpt from The Liberty Vindicator:[3]
The bride wore a white satin dress with a fingertip veil, carried a white Bible with an orchid in the center with tube roses and streamers around the edges. The veil crown was made of seed pearls.

In 1974, she was hired as the Supervisor of Moler Hall in a "war on student boredom". Moler Hall, originally dedicated in 1969, had taken on a new life with the additions of four ping pong tables, four pool tables, and two 21" color television sets. The Hall also included the addition of new tables for the new checkers, chess and domino sets, and 6 new pinball machines.
During the summers, she would take in her grandkids so they could attend Vacation Bible School at her church, where she served as Beginner Department Superintendent.
Glorine and Victor had three children: Kenneth Wayne[4], Michael Dale[5], Susan Lynn[6], and one other female child (unnamed) who died shortly after birth.[7][8]
She enjoyed traveling in her free time with family, and was often found camping and fishing at across the State. When time didn't permit extended camping, she could be found traveling the backroads of Texas hunting wildflowers.
Glorine and her younger sister, Lille Mae, remained the best of friends throughout their lives. As adults, they lived just houses away from each other and would see each other almost daily. The two couples were inseparable, often travelling together, and shared in the raising of their children.
Glorine passed away on April 9th, 2011 in a Baytown, Texas hospice facility with her devoted husband of 64 years by her side. She was laid to rest in Sterling-White Cemetery in Highlands, Texas on April 12th, surrounded by her friends and family.
